1. Understand Your Electrical Needs


First, you must know what you are looking for-that is, your needs as far as electricity is concerned. Do you have a small repair, a bigger installation, or rewiring of the whole house? Different electricians may deal with different areas of specialization, so being specific with what you want will narrow down your search to that particular professional able to handle your needs.


2. Request Recommendations


Referrals for a good electrician usually come through word of mouth. Engage your friends, relatives, neighbors, or coworkers who live in Lakeway and have recently hired an electrician. Personal referrals are trustworthy and will most likely give very good insight into an electrician's quality of work and professionalism.


3. Check Online Reviews and Ratings


Online reviews prove to be one of the excellent methods for finding service providers in today's digital era. Such information can be fetched from websites like Google, Yelp, and Angie's List. This is a good avenue to know the rating and what the feedback says about an electrician. The reviews regarding punctuality, workmanship, and customer service need to be considered, too.


4. License and Insurance Verification


Before hiring an electrician, ensure he is both licensed and insured. Electricians in Lakeway should be able to provide a valid Texas state license that allows them to practice electrical work within the state. This gives you great assurance that they have the right training and knowledge to work on electrical tasks safely and efficiently. This insurance helps protect both you and the electrician if an accident or damage occurs during the performance of the job. You must ask for proof of both license and insurance to see them yourself before making your final decision.

6. Get Several Estimates


Getting at least three quotes in from different electricians is, indeed, a very wise thing to do. It gives you an idea of the going rates of similar services, and you are well placed to get an idea if, indeed, the prices you are being quoted are appropriate. Be wary of the quotes if they are dramatically lower than what others are offering, which may indicate a superiorly low-quality material or lousy work.


7. Ask About Warranties and Guarantees


A good electrician should warranty their work with guarantees and warrants. This is assurance that in case, after sometime the work is done something goes wrong, they will look into it without asking for more money. You should enquire about the warranty on the parts used and also on the labour performed.
